What Causes A Tingling Sensation From Teeth To Eyes?
At 7pm I started to get a tingling from my teeth to my eyes ( front of face ) it has happened more than 3 times already and its still going on. ( i am 26 yrs old, female) Took for two weeks an intibiotic for an infection in my gums. ( but I have no pain there..) this feeling has been present before but very briefly..now its very present...what is it?
As per your complain tingling sensation of gums can be due to infection of gums and has a less chance for a gum infection to cause tingling sensation reaching to eyes.
Other reason which can cause tingling of gums till the eyes can be Sinus infection..( MAXILLARY SINUSITIS). Any infection in the sinus known as Sinusitis can lead to tingling sensation of gums ,teeth front of face till the eyes.. You can also feel undue pressure on the face as well as pain.
One more reason that can cause the following symptoms is nerve paresthesia caused by some injury or trauma on face or some deep seated infection..
I would suggest you to consult an oral pathologist and get evaluated for the exact cause of the problem and get necessary investigations done so as to get correct diagnosis and treatment.
